Where Every Walk Reveals Something New

Our carefully planned walks take you off the beaten track and into the heart of nature. Most walks are between 3 & 4 miles and take around 1 to 1 1/2 hours - shorter alternatives are available from each meeting point as an option for those less able, or just getting back into walking but we all meet afterwards so the social side is not neglected.
On occasions we include a 'Bring & Share' style picnic.

Each Thursday you can join us for a walk along Gorleston seafront - ideal for those who prefer a flat terrain and walking at a slower pace with resting places - something for everyone.

WHY GO WALKING
A regular brisk walk will improve the performance of your heart, lungs and circulation. Lower your blood pressure and reduce the risks of many illnesses.
What’s more, it’s enjoyable!
Getting out in the great outdoors is a wonderful tonic for everyone. Sometimes you just need an excuse to do it, or better still a group of like minded people to do it with.
CLOTHING
Fair or foul weather the walks, usually, go ahead! Please wear clothing which will keep you warm and dry, Wear footwear that will keep your feet dry in wet conditions and will also prevent you from slipping and sliding. It’s simply a matter of watching the weather and using common sense.
CAR PARKING
All walks have been planned to begin near car parks or convenient roadside parking. However, as our walks have become more popular, parking becomes more difficult. To help avoid this, car-sharing is encouraged. Walk East Norfolk assume no liability for car parking which remains the responsibility of the driver.
